The Vandals at the House of Blues San Diego

Reeve Oliver opened up for the Vandals on Sunday 12/17. Reeve Oliver is a good local San Diego band. There were a lot of strange people wearing brand new untarnished punk rock jackets with patches from punk/hardcore bands from the late 70's early 80's which was amusing because half of these guys weren't even alive then. The vandals were really solid and it was a great show. It was their "winter formal" where you were supposed to dress up. I didn't dressup, but a lot of people were in suits and ties. Lots of Christmas songs were played by the Vandals and of course they played Ape Drape which is always a great one for those with the East County Mullets.
